本发明属于网络通信技术领域,涉及一种基于ims系统的通信呼叫转移装置及方法。
背景技术:
通信的呼叫转移功能在安全生产办公和生活中具有非常重要的作用,目前呼叫转移有两种规范:一是固网通信呼叫转移。固网通信呼叫转移以程控交换技术为基础,呼叫转移统一操作规范标准为:1)全部转移:设置后所有来电将立即转接到预先设定的固定电话或其他信息工具上;实现方式为:固话上按“*57*号码#”,取消方法:固话上按“#57#”;2)遇忙转移:用户在通话过程中有第三方对其呼叫,将电话转移至预先设好的固定电话或其他通信工具上;如果没有设置无应答呼叫转移,拒绝接听时也会将这个电话视为遇忙呼叫转移;实现方式:固定电话上按“*40*号码#”,取消方法:固话上按“#40#”;3)无应答转移:接通后而无人应答对所发生的电话转移,一般手机上振铃超过6次而接听则视为无应答转移;实现方式为:固定电话上按“*41*号码#”,取消方法:固话上按“#41#”。
第二种规范是移动通信呼叫转移。移动通信呼叫转移是以终端指令交互方式实现,相比固网通信呼叫转移多了“用户不可及呼叫转移”,具体在移动通信终端操作及规范为:1)无条件呼叫转移:所有来电全部转移,移动通信终端输入转移号码开启该功能,点击关闭取消;2)遇忙呼叫转移:本机号码通信过程中将新来电转移,移动通信终端输入转移号码开启该功能,点击关闭取消;3)无应答呼叫转移:本机号码设定时间内无人接听将新来电转移。移动通信终端输入转移号码开启该功能,点击关闭取消。4)用户不可及呼叫转移:用户不可及转移是指当手机关机、无信号或来电未接的情况下,为了能正常的接电话,可以将来电转移到其它的电话上接听,极大的提升了通信安全和便利性。移动通信终端输入转移号码开启该功能,点击关闭取消。
随着程控交换退网,现有的固网通信逐渐向ims过渡,通过ims+iad方式实现,但面临着有线传输网络故障时,iad接的固定话机及有线传输网络接的ip话机不具备呼叫转移(当有线传输网络故障恢复后呼叫转移功能自动取消)到其他指定号码的离线呼转能力,为安全生产通信调度带来了极大的不便。另外当前无论固网通信还是移动通信的呼叫转移仅能实现语音转移,无法实现语音通信、视频通信和消息的同步呼转。因此,基于生产通信调度、办公生活通信安全可靠、实时性需求,离线呼转和全业务转移功能需求非常迫切。
技术实现要素:
本发明解决的技术问题在于提供一种基于ims系统的通信呼叫转移装置及方法,解决了有线固网通信不具备的离线呼转问题,同时解决了视频和消息无法呼转问题。
本发明是通过以下技术方案来实现:
一种基于ims系统的通信呼叫转移装置,包括通信终端以及与其相连接的ims通信系统,ims通信系统分别与ims系统特服号设备、ims系统用户数据库和ims系统维护设备相连接;
所述的通信终端通过光纤有线网络或移动无线网络接入ims通信系统并与其进行通信;通信终端与ims系统特服号设备建立通信后,通过ivr语音导航所设置的呼叫转移条件和呼叫转移号码、以及通信终端主叫号码、被叫号码均保存至ims通信系统数据库中;
接入ims通信系统的通信终端由ims通信系统为其分配通信终端sip账号,建立通信终端sip账号之间的通信连接;通信终端sip账号包括通信终端主叫号码、被叫号码以及所设置的呼叫转移号码;
所述的通信终端主叫号码拨打被叫号码时,ims通信系统检测被叫号码的状态同时根据被叫号码所设置的呼叫转移条件和呼叫转移号码,建立通信终端主叫号码和呼叫转移号码的通信连接;所述的通信连接包括语音、视频或消息通信连接;
所述的通信终端包括通过光纤有线网络与ims通信系统连接的ip可视话机、安装有sip客户端的电子设备以及可接数字电话机的iad设备;
所述的通信终端还包括通过移动无线网络与ims通信系统连接的volte或vonr移动通信终端和安装有sip客户端的电子设备。
进一步,所述的ip可视话机、安装有sip客户端的电子设备和可接数字电话机的iad设备均通过ip网络与光纤有线网络相连接。
本发明还提供了一种所述的基于ims系统的通信呼叫转移装置的通信呼叫转移方法,其特征在于,包括以下操作:
1)用户通过通信终端拨打呼叫ims系统特服号,通信终端与ims系统特服号设备接通后向用户播放呼叫转移设置的语音导航提示;
2)用户根据语音导航提示,在通信终端上通过dtmf拨号进行呼叫转移操作设置或者呼叫转移取消;
3)呼叫转移操作设置保存至ims系统用户数据库生效;
4)接入ims通信系统的通信终端由ims通信系统分配通信终端sip账号,建立通信终端sip账号之间的通信连接;通信终端sip账号包括通信终端主叫号码、被叫号码以及所设置的呼叫转移号码;
5)用户通过通信终端主叫号码拨打被叫号码时,ims通信系统检测被叫号码的状态同时根据被叫号码所设置的呼叫转移条件和呼叫转移号码,完成通信终端主叫号码和呼叫转移号码通信连接;所述的通信连接包括语音、视频或消息通信连接。
进一步,所述的呼叫转移操作设置包括离线转移设置、遇忙转移设置、无应答转移设置、无条件转移设置、无应答转移的响铃时长设置、无条件转移的时间设置以及查询被叫号码的呼叫转移状态。
进一步,若ims通信系统检测到被叫号码为离线状态且设置了呼叫转移,则通信终端的主叫号码与所设置的呼叫转移号码建立通信连接。
进一步,若ims通信系统检测到被叫号码为在线状态且设置了呼叫转移,则通信终端的主叫号码与所设置的呼叫转移号码建立通信连接。
进一步,若ims通信系统检测到被叫号码为在线状态且未设置呼叫转移,则通信终端的主叫号码与被叫号码建立通信连接。
与现有技术相比,本发明具有以下有益的技术效果:
本发明公开了一种基于ims系统的通信呼叫转移装置及方法,包括通信终端以及与其相连接的ims通信系统,ims通信系统分别与ims系统特服号设备、ims系统维护设备和ims系统用户数据库相连接;所述的通信终端通过光纤有线网络或移动无线网络接入ims通信系统并与其进行通信;通信终端与ims系统特服号设备建立通信后,通过ivr语音导航所设置的呼叫转移条件和呼叫转移号码、以及通信终端主叫号码、被叫号码均保存至ims通信系统数据库中;接入ims通信系统的通信终端由ims通信系统为其分配通信终端sip账号,建立通信终端sip账号之间的通信连接。
通信终端主叫号码拨打被叫号码时,ims通信系统检测被叫号码的状态同时根据被叫号码所设置的呼叫转移条件和呼叫转移号码,建立通信终端主叫号码和呼叫转移号码的通信连接;所述的通信连接包括语音、视频或消息通信连接。本发明解决了有线固网通信环境下不具备的离线呼转问题,提供了一种移动通信和固定有线通信统一规范呼叫转移方法,同时解决了视频和消息无法呼转问题。本发明的通信呼叫转移方法只要通信终端能够与ims通信系统进行通信,则能够通过ims通信系统的通信呼叫转移方法实现通信终端的通信呼叫转移;本发明通过ims系统特服号接入语音导航提示开通或解除呼叫转移操作设置,有效实现了移动网络和固定有线网络呼叫转移规范标准的统一。
本发明还解决了当前的呼叫转移仅能实现语音转移的问题;本发明不仅可实现语音呼转,视频通信和消息也可以同步呼转,通信终端的终端号码与设置的呼叫转移号码除了建立语音通信关系外,同时可建立视频、消息同步的通信关系,通过ims通信系统完成呼叫转移有效实现了包括语音、视频和消息的全业务呼转能力,能够满足多场景下通信安全实时性需求,极大的提升了通信效率。
附图说明
图1为本发明的基于ims系统的全业务呼叫转移装置的结构示意图;
图2为本发明的通信终端主叫号码、被叫号码与呼叫转移号码之间的通信场景示意图。
具体实施方式
下面结合附图对本发明做进一步详细描述,所述是对本发明的解释而不是限定。
参见图1和图2,一种基于ims系统的通信呼叫转移装置,包括通信终端以及与其相连接的ims通信系统,ims通信系统分别与ims系统特服号设备、ims系统用户数据库和ims系统维护设备相连接;
所述的通信终端通过光纤有线网络或移动无线网络接入ims通信系统并与其进行通信;通信终端与ims系统特服号设备建立通信后,通过ivr语音导航所设置的呼叫转移条件和呼叫转移号码、以及通信终端主叫号码、被叫号码均保存至ims通信系统数据库中;
接入ims通信系统的通信终端由ims通信系统为其分配通信终端sip账号,建立通信终端sip账号之间的通信连接;通信终端sip账号包括通信终端主叫号码、被叫号码以及所设置的呼叫转移号码;
所述的通信终端主叫号码拨打被叫号码时,ims通信系统检测被叫号码的状态同时根据被叫号码所设置的呼叫转移条件和呼叫转移号码,建立通信终端主叫号码和呼叫转移号码的通信连接;所述的通信连接包括语音、视频或消息通信连接;
所述的通信终端包括通过光纤有线网络与ims通信系统连接的ip可视话机、安装有sip客户端的电子设备以及可接数字电话机的iad设备;
所述的通信终端还包括通过移动无线网络与ims通信系统连接的volte或vonr移动通信终端和安装有sip客户端的电子设备。
具体的,接入ims通信系统的通信终端,ims通信系统为其分配通信终端sip账号,建立通信终端sip账号之间的通信连接;通信终端sip账号包括通信终端主叫号码、被叫号码以及所设置的呼叫转移号码;通信终端sip账号以sip协议注册到ims通信系统,并保存至ims系统用户数据库。通信终端主叫号码拨打被叫号码时,ims通信系统检测被叫号码的注册状态,同时根据被叫号码所设置的呼叫转移条件和呼叫转移号码,建立通信终端主叫号码和呼叫转移号码的通信连接;所述的通信连接包括语音、视频或消息通信连接;因此,本发明通过ims通信系统完成呼叫转移有效实现了包括语音、视频和消息的全业务呼转能力。
具体的,所述的移动通信终端为volte/vonr移动通信终端,安装有sip客户端的电子设备为支持sip通信的客户端或web客户端。所述的数字电话机为rj11接口数字电话机,数字电话机包括多个,多个数字电话机分别通过电话线与iad设备相连接。
ims(ipmultimediasubsystem),即ip多媒体子系统,由3gpp标准组织在r5版本基础上提出,是在基于ip的网络上提供多媒体业务的通用网络架构,由于其独特的优势已成为固定和移动网络融合演进的基础,是新一代网络通信技术标准,鉴于ims具有多媒体通信能力,在现实应用中会有普遍的ims系统间多媒体互通需求。
本发明的通信终端通过光纤有线网络或移动无线网络接入ims通信系统并与其进行通信;本发明基于ims通信系统的固定通信(含接普通话机的iad设备以及ip话机)普遍面临着与移动通信中相似的“用户不可及呼叫转移”功能缺失,即:有线传输网络故障时固定话机(含iad设备外接普通话机及ip话机)可自动呼叫转移到所设置的指定号码,有线传输网络故障恢复后呼叫转移功能自动取消,然而该功能在实际工作生活中基于固定终端通信时具有非常重要的应急安全保障意义。有鉴于此,本发明提供一种基于ims系统的通信呼叫转移装置及方法,当sip号码a设置呼叫转移后,按照本发明的基于ims系统的通信呼叫转移装置的通信呼叫转移方法转呼到另外一个sip号码b,则sip号码x呼叫sip号码a则实际为sip号码x与sip号码b之间的通信,该通信包含sipx发起的语音、视频或消息通信。因此,本发明实现了无论在无线网络还是有线网络环境,无论是移动通信终端还是有线固网通信终端,只要通信终端具备安全接入ims系统通信能力,则可以通过本发明实现上述功能完成全业务通信呼叫转移能力。
进一步,所述的ip可视话机、安装有sip客户端的电子设备和可接数字电话机的iad设备均通过ip网络与光纤有线网络相连接。
本发明还提供了一种所述的基于ims系统的通信呼叫转移装置的通信呼叫转移方法,其特征在于,包括以下操作:
1)用户通过通信终端拨打呼叫ims系统特服号,通信终端与ims系统特服号设备接通后向用户播放呼叫转移设置的语音导航提示;
2)用户根据语音导航提示,在通信终端上通过dtmf拨号进行呼叫转移操作设置或者呼叫转移取消;
3)呼叫转移操作设置保存至ims系统用户数据库生效;
4)接入ims通信系统的通信终端由ims通信系统分配通信终端sip账号,建立通信终端sip账号之间的通信连接;通信终端sip账号包括通信终端主叫号码、被叫号码以及所设置的呼叫转移号码;
5)用户通过通信终端主叫号码拨打被叫号码时,ims通信系统检测被叫号码的状态同时根据被叫号码所设置的呼叫转移条件和呼叫转移号码,完成通信终端主叫号码和呼叫转移号码通信连接;所述的通信连接包括语音、视频或消息通信连接。
具体的,ims系统特服号例如为9010000,则接入与ims通信系统相连接的通信终端,可拨打9010000。接通后9010000自动播放ivr语音导航提示,用户根据语音提示通过dtmf拨号方式完成对通信终端的呼叫转移的设置或者取消。通过ivr语音导航所设置的呼叫转移条件和呼叫转移号码、以及通信终端主叫号码、被叫号码均保存至ims通信系统数据库中;
ims通信系统的语音导航提示及对应呼叫转移操作设置如下:
语音提示:开通呼叫转移请拨1,取消呼叫转移请拨#,其中:拨#则自动取消当前终端号码所有呼叫转移功能,拨1则进入下一步语音导航:
离线转移请按1——请输入转移号码并以#号键结束;
遇忙转移请按2——请输入转移号码并以#号键结束;
无应答转移请按3——请输入转移号码并以#号键结束;
无条件转移请按4——请输入转移号码并以#号键结束;
无应答转移的响铃时长设置请按5——请输入时长并以#号键结束;
无条件转移的时间设置请按6——请输入周起止时间以及日起止时间并以#号键结束;
查询呼叫转移状态请拨7:语音播报当前终端号码的呼叫转移状态及对应转移的号码。
返回上一级请拨9。
具体的,用户根据语音提示,通过dtmf拨号进行呼叫转移选择设置或者呼叫转移取消,通过ivr语音导航所设置的呼叫转移条件和呼叫转移号码、以及通信终端主叫号码、被叫号码均保存至ims通信系统数据库生效;呼叫转移功能由ims通信系统平台处理;用户通过通信终端主叫号码拨打被叫号码时,ims通信系统检测被叫号码的状态同时根据被叫号码所设置的呼叫转移条件和呼叫转移号码,完成通信终端主叫号码和呼叫转移号码通信连接;所述的通信连接包括语音、视频或消息通信连接。此外,系统维护人员可通过ims系统维护设备登入ims系统查看用户账号呼叫转移详细状态和信息。
本发明的呼叫转移功能开启后不仅可实现语音呼转,视频通信和消息也可以同步呼转。例如:被叫号码a号码设置的“用户不可及呼叫转移”呼叫转移号码为b,当被叫号码a号码处于离线或不在服务区状态,其他号码呼叫a号码时则自动转移到所设置的呼叫转移号码b号码,其他号码可与b号码建立除当前具备的语音通信关系外,同时可建立视频、消息同步的通信关系,解决了视频和消息无法呼转问题。
参见图2,为本发明的通信终端主叫号码、被叫号码与呼叫转移号码之间的通信场景示意图。当通信终端主叫号码x号码发起视频通信呼叫被叫号码a号码(a号码的终端设备为有线网络环境下的sip终端,并设置了离线呼转),主叫号码x号码与ims通信系统的终端账号建立通信连接;当有线网络故障时则ims通信系统中被叫号码a号码为离线状态,ims通信系统按照sip协议应答代码规则检测被叫号码a号码状态为404状态,且被叫号码a号码设置了呼叫转移,则由ims通信系统将主叫号码x号码发起的呼叫自动转移到被叫a号码所设置的呼叫转移号码b号码上,b号码振铃接听后主叫号码x号码和呼叫转移号码b号码的视频通信连接。当有线网络故障恢复后,ims通信系统按照sip协议应答代码规则检测被叫号码a号码状态为100状态,离线呼转功能则自动取消,被叫号码a号码振铃接听后主叫号码x号码与a号码建立视频通信连接。
进一步,所述的呼叫转移操作设置包括离线转移设置、遇忙转移设置、无应答转移设置、无条件转移设置、无应答转移的响铃时长设置、无条件转移的时间设置以及查询被叫号码的呼叫转移状态。
进一步,若ims通信系统检测到被叫号码为离线状态且设置了呼叫转移,则通信终端的主叫号码与所设置的呼叫转移号码建立通信连接。
进一步,若ims通信系统检测到被叫号码为在线状态且设置了呼叫转移,则通信终端的主叫号码与所设置的呼叫转移号码建立通信连接。
进一步,若ims通信系统检测到被叫号码为在线状态且未设置呼叫转移,则通信终端的主叫号码与被叫号码建立通信连接。
由以上技术方案,本发明提供了一种基于ims系统的通信呼叫转移装置及方法,包括通信终端以及与其相连接的ims通信系统,ims通信系统分别与ims系统特服号设备、ims系统维护设备和ims系统用户数据库相连接;所述的通信终端通过光纤有线网络或移动无线网络接入ims通信系统并与其进行通信;通信终端与ims系统特服号设备建立通信后,通过ivr语音导航所设置的呼叫转移条件和呼叫转移号码、以及通信终端主叫号码、被叫号码均保存至ims通信系统数据库中;接入ims通信系统的通信终端由ims通信系统为其分配通信终端sip账号,建立通信终端sip账号之间的通信连接。
通信终端主叫号码拨打被叫号码时,ims通信系统检测被叫号码的状态同时根据被叫号码所设置的呼叫转移条件和呼叫转移号码,建立通信终端主叫号码和呼叫转移号码的通信连接;所述的通信连接包括语音、视频或消息通信连接。本发明解决了有线固网通信环境下不具备的离线呼转问题,提供了一种移动通信和固定有线通信统一规范呼叫转移方法,同时解决了视频和消息无法呼转问题。本发明的通信呼叫转移方法只要通信终端能够与ims通信系统进行通信,则能够通过ims通信系统的通信呼叫转移方法实现通信终端的通信呼叫转移;本发明通过ims系统特服号接入语音导航提示开通或解除呼叫转移操作设置,有效实现了移动网络和固定有线网络呼叫转移规范标准的统一。
本发明还解决了当前的呼叫转移仅能实现语音转移的问题,本发明不仅可实现语音呼转,视频通信和消息也可以同步呼转,通信终端的终端号码与设置的呼叫转移号码除了建立语音通信关系外,同时可建立视频、消息同步的通信关系,通过ims通信系统完成呼叫转移有效实现了包括语音、视频和消息的全业务呼转能力,能够满足多场景下通信安全实时性需求,极大的提升了通信效率。
以上给出的实施例是实现本发明较优的例子,本发明不限于上述实施例。本领域的技术人员根据本发明技术方案的技术特征所做出的任何非本质的添加、替换,均属于本发明的保护范围。